Larry was born in Askov, MN on the Christensen Farm, south of town, where he lived until he graduated from Askov High School in 1961.
Larry enlisted in the United States Navy and was on the Destroyer USS Samuel M Moore DD747 from 1961 to 1965. After his service in the Navy,
Larry bought a farm one mile north of his home in Askov, MN where he resided until 1987. He moved to Mora, MN where he bought a horse farm residing there until 2004 when he moved to
New Richmond, WI. After marrying Patricia Rabe Dahlgren he remained in New Richmond until 2016. He returned to Askov to live at the Ferndale Apartments until he passed away.
Larry worked most of his life as an owner/operator truck driver and was a member of OOIDA (Owner Operator Independent Driver of America). He also was a member of the VFW. Larry had many interests and hobbies which included horses, semi-trucks (Kenworths) trail rides, and John Wayne and James Stewart movies.
